Before microneedling, you have an appointment with a health care provider. Make certain that whoever does the treatment has experience in this technique. They may additionally take photos of the location so you can contrast your skin before and after microneedling.


These lotions can help start the process of collagen manufacturing. Your doctor cleanses your skin and applies a numbing cream or ointment, such as lidocaine gel. They do this concerning half an hour to 45 minutes prior to your treatment, so the ointment has time to work. Next off, your health care supplier makes use of a hand-held roller or an electrical device to make the wounds in your skin.

Your doctor rolls it gradually and delicately across your skin. If they utilize the electric tool, needles pulse backwards and forwards to pierce your skin. They can alter the size of the needles on the electrical gadget. Longer needles go deeper right into your skin, which could be required if you have deep scars or pockmarks from acne.


Your skin may be red and puffy for as much as five days. A cold pack can help in reducing irritation and discomfort. Lots of people can wear make-up the day after the procedure, but you must avoid of the sun till your skin heals.

According to quotes by Dermapen, microneedling might set you back anywhere from $200 to $800 per session, relying on the treatment needed.


The pinpricks from microneedling reason minor injury to the skin, and the skin reacts by making brand-new collagen-rich tissue. This new skin cells is extra also in tone and structure. It prevails for the skin to shed collagen with age or injury. By encouraging the skin to make new cells, extra collagen might aid make the skin firmer.

Roughly 45 minutes to prior to the procedure, the medical professional normally uses a topical anesthetic to the therapy area. During the treatment, a physician makes tiny pricks under the skin using a pen-like tool with tiny, sanitized needles.


The physician typically moves the tool equally throughout your skin to make sure that the newly rejuvenated skin will certainly be even. They might complete your session by using a growth lotion or relaxing treatment. In overall, the ordinary microneedling session lasts about 2 hours. Microneedling isn't as intrusive as plastic surgical procedure, with very little healing time.


You may see skin irritability and redness within the initial of the treatment. This is an all-natural action to the small "injuries" made by the needles in your skin. If you're comfy, you can return to work or institution after the treatment. It's best to allow your skin recover prior to using makeup.

Microneedling is a clinical treatment that makes use of small needles to puncture the skin. Skin doctors utilize it to diminish: Acne marks Dark spots Large poresMelasmaSagging skinScars as a result of surgery or an injury Stretch marksUneven skin texture and toneWrinkles and great linesMicroneedling is minimally intrusive and safe for all skin tones. It works by stimulating your body to make collagen.


This can lead to less obvious scars and creases, and much more even skin tone and appearance. Products marketed for at-home microneedling and microneedling carried out in a non-medical medspa aren't meant to puncture the skin.
